Hardman Dave Mackay lived here
This is the house Spurs legend Dave Mackay lived in.
Location: 26 Whitehouse Way, Southgate
Description: This is the house where 1970's football hard man Dave Mackay, who played for Spurs and Scotland, lived.
After the midfielder, famous for his bust up photo with Leeds Utd's Billy Bremner, moved south from Hearts to join Spurs he lived in a hotel and then with Tommy Docherty and his wife in Cockfosters.
Then he moved here into this house which used to belong to a well known ventriloquist called Terry Hall (1926-2007).
When Mackay moved in he found some tatty old puppets and one was the real Lenny The Lion and Terry Hall came to collect shortly after!
